What is the Gauri Puja?

In Maharashtra, one of the big celebrations is the gauri pujan, an ideal celebration. Gauri puja has its significance. During puja, we worship the goddess Parvati or Gauri. Gauri is the mother of Lord Ganesha. The significance of pujas is for Maharashtrian women. In Maharashtra, it is also known as Magla Gauri women celebrate this festival with lots of love and excitement.

 They stay conscious the entire night on Gauri Pujan and entertain themselves by playing customary games like Zhimma and Phugdi. Gauri Puja is finished on the fourth or fifth day of Ganesh Chaturthi. Gauri Pujan is predominantly held in a sanctuary; nonetheless, some coordinate this Pooja at home. It is one of the unmistakable pujas of the Maharashtrian.

What are the Gauri Puja (Rituals and Traditions) for 2024?

1. Preparation: Purge the puja region and design it with blossoms, rangoli, and customary adornments. On a clean platform, place a Goddess Gauri statue or clay idol.

2. Invocation: Start the puja by conjuring the endowments of Master Ganesha, the remover of hindrances. Make sure that puja goes completely with prayer, and get blessings from God Ganesha. 

3. Offerings: Offer goddess gauri coconut betel leaves, sweets, flowers, fruits and roses as offerings. Light sticks and diya create a wonderful mood. 

4. Mantra Chanting: Recount holy mantras committed to Goddess Gauri while offering petitions. The most generally recited mantra is “Om Shri Gauri Mata Namah.”

5. Aarti: Finish up the puja by performing aarti (circumambulation of the god with a lit light) and looking for the gifts of Goddess Gauri for the prosperity of the family.
